Posted on 2009-08-09 14:44
Prayer 阅读(2321)
评论(0) 编辑 收藏 引用 所属分类:
系统、备份等
双机热备原理
双机热备是当一台服务器在工作时(称为主机)。另一台服务器作备用状态(称为备机)。当主机因为某种原因出现故障,如死机,主机断电,病毒发作,硬盘损坏等,不能继续提供服务时,从机能够在规定的时间内接替主机的服务,继续提供服务,从而达到不停机的服务。
双机热备软件
DataWare是一组高可靠性的软件系统,可使联入网络中的两台服务器达到一种近乎无差错的容错级。如图:
注:
1、上面是两台Web服务器,装有相同的网络操作系统,NT或UNIX通过SCSI总线连接到一个外存子系统。
2、服务器通过网卡连接并经由SCSI通道和一个网络上的监视器侦测主服务器故障。当发生故障时,备援主机接替故障主机管理磁盘阵列、网络通讯、数据库等,DataWare起到主副机之间容错切换开关的作用。
3、在备援机工作期间,用户只需进行几个简单的操作即可重新恢复系统。
Web服务器的host A 如果出现电源供应不足、断电、主机硬件故障、网络出错、应用软件冲突等,DataWare即会及时警报,通知管理员。
1、服务进程:
1)、双服务器采用TCP/IP网络协议跟用户连接。
2)、双机后台对于用户—服务器网络用户透明。
服务及优点:
1)、网络服务:
双机后台对于用户一端,由监控软件DataWare 提供一个逻辑的IP地址,如:192.1.1.1,任一用户上网只需用到这一地址;当后台有一台服务器出现故障时,另外一台服务器会自动将其网卡的IP地址替换为192.1.1.1;这样,用户一端的网络不会因为一台服务器出现故障而断掉。
2)、数据库服务:
当有一台服务器出现故障时,另外一台服务器会自动接管数据库engine ;同时启动数据库和应用程序,使用户数据库可以继续操作,对用户而言不受影响。
2、监控原理:
DataWare 会有SCSI侦测心跳及网络侦测心跳两条通讯线路,结果置于Power 5000s 磁盘柜上的一个5MB 的小区,用于监控(如命名为Ware),此小区一般在机柜逻辑盘的起始段。
3、监控对象资源有:
1)、Informix数据库运行状态
2)、银行应用交易业务
3)、Sco Open Server Unix系统运行状态
4)、生产机硬件资源
5)、系统网络设备
6)、对等主机系统运行状态
7)、SQL数据库运行状态
8)、IIS的运行状态
1)、双机热备份 2)、双机互备援
DataWare 支持的操作系统
Unix Based System:
Sco OpenServer5.0 SCO/MPX Unixware7.x
HP/ ux (Multi-pro ) HP/ux (Uni-Pro )等
Windows NT:
WinNT 3.51, 4.0 (英文版) WinNT 4.0 (中文版)
1、切换模块:支持主从热备份 hot Standby 和对等处理模式,同时也支持双机双控模式和争主机工作自由切换模式。
2、切换时间灵活设置:在尽可能短的时间内完成安全切换,并对其切换过程提供动态监测、显示,同时为用户提出排除故障的操作提示。
1)、自动侦测, 2)、自动切换, 3)、自动修复, 4)、负载平衡, 5)、自动提醒, 6)、易操作
1、服务器停电时,能实现自动切换。
2、服务器的硬盘、CPU、RAM发生故障,影响系统运行时,实现自动切换。
3、网络连接发生故障时(如服务器网卡、网线故障),实现自动切换。
4、服务器的SCSI线路,控制器设备发生故障时,实现自动切换。
5、操作系统、数据库或应用程序发生故障时,实现自动切换。
6、提供手动切换功能和可选功能附件,使系统管理员可以在主机负载过大时或其他适当的时候,实现手动切换。
7、双机软件本身发生故障时,应能给出提示信息,使系统管理员可以及时将其恢复。
8、安全完成多次切换。
9、监测备份机的基本设备和系统状态,保证备份机的可靠性。
10、自动保存完整的系统日志,并可管理。
报警系统:
1)、发生任何故障时,均在监控窗口中给出错信息及响应的处理建议。
2)、发生重大故障或切换时,发出明显的信号(如警报声等)提醒系统管理员注意。
3)、结合可选的功能附件,能按要求显示系统资源的利用情况。
双机热备常用硬件
1、双服务器
2、至少32M内存
3、SCSI接口
4、以太网通道
5、可支持双服务器的阵列子系统
6、终端服务器